#ff766c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ff766c is composed of 100% red, 46.3%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.7%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 4.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 71.2%. #ff766c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ecd8 with #ff0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

Shades and Tints of #ff766c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0100 is the darkest color, while #fff6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ff766c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bb1b0 is the less saturated color, while #ff766c is the most saturated one.
